Training courses

Kernel and Embedded Linux

Bootlin training courses

Embedded Linux, kernel,
Yocto Project, Buildroot, real-time,
graphics, boot time, debugging...

Bootlin logo

Elixir Cross Referencer

Actions Semi Owl Smart Power System (SPS)

Required properties:
- compatible          :  "actions,s500-sps" for S500
                         "actions,s700-sps" for S700
                         "actions,s900-sps" for S900
- reg                 :  Offset and length of the register set for the device.
- #power-domain-cells :  Must be 1.
                         See macros in:
                          include/dt-bindings/power/owl-s500-powergate.h for S500
                          include/dt-bindings/power/owl-s700-powergate.h for S700
                          include/dt-bindings/power/owl-s900-powergate.h for S900


Example:

		sps: power-controller@b01b0100 {
			compatible = "actions,s500-sps";
			reg = <0xb01b0100 0x100>;
			#power-domain-cells = <1>;
		};